Anthony Hobgood, who trained Clowney and other draft prospects, told Tom Pelissero of
USA Today that Clowney was “actually
one of the best guys in our whole combine class.”
South Carolina coach Steve Spurrier has sounded less than enthusiastic about Clowney’s work ethic, but Hobgood saw nothing to complain about.
“He’d be the first guy to show up in the morning. He’d be the first guy to breakfast,” Hobgood said. “He got some bad media coverage this past year, and I honestly think he’s very misunderstood. He listened. He knew what we asked him to do. He worked hard.”
